What is the difference between Manager Model Risk Management vs Model Risk Analyst?

AspectManager Model Risk ManagementModel Risk Analyst
CredentialsTypically requires advanced degrees (e.g., MBA, Master's in Finance or Risk), certifications like FRM or CFAOften requires similar credentials, such as FRM or CFA, but may have less emphasis on managerial certifications
Work EnvironmentLeads teams, manages risk frameworks, and interacts with senior managementPerforms detailed risk analysis, supports model validation, and reports findings
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in banking, asset management, and financial institutionsFound in similar environments, often as a supporting role to managers

The Manager Model Risk Management oversees the entire model risk framework, manages teams, and interacts with senior stakeholders. In contrast, the Model Risk Analyst focuses on detailed analysis, validation, and reporting of models. Both roles require similar credentials but differ in scope and responsibilities.

Job description

The Model Risk Manager will be responsible for managing the overall strategic direction for the Bank’s model risk management framework. The Model Risk Manager will continuously enhance model risk management and other policies/procedures within the department’s purview, and communicate the overall model risk in the Bank to senior management and various committees. The candidate will see the delivery of the Risk Appetite Statement, Risk and Control Self-Assessment (RCSA), process maps, validation templates/checklists, model information/determination forms, inventory certification, and other documents etc. In addition, this position includes the management and delivery of model validation assignments for which consists of conducting model validity testing, data validation, performance evaluation, issuing and communicating findings, writing validation reports, and other validation activities.
